AI Disclosure Required by Distributors/Retailers
Clients must disclose AI-generated content (text, images, translations) used in publication materials when required by distributors or retailers. AI-assisted content — where authors created original work and used AI tools for editing or refinement — need not be reported under standard disclosure requirements.
